14 EPA SDWIS violations on record - lower-third violation load (≤ 21 violations). Corpus terciles use 29,740 systems serving 500+ (the sitemap cohort). Health-based share 14% is middle-third health share (≤ 23%). Population rank #11,414 of 29,740 among systems serving 500+.
The verdict
Old Settlers Water System is in the lower third by violation count (14; lower-third violation load (≤ 21 violations)). A low count does not mean the system is unmonitored - monitoring and reporting violations still appear in SDWIS. Population served is mid-pack at 2,677 (mid served population (≤ 3,309)). Health-based share is 14% (middle-third health share (≤ 23%)). No UCMR5 PFAS test appears for this system in this extract.

Violation History
Contaminant violations recorded by EPA.
| Contaminant | Category | Count | Latest |
|---|---|---|---|
| Revised Total Coliform Rule | MON | 5 | 2024 |
| Chlorine | MR | 5 | 2024 |
| LEAD AND COPPER RULE REVISIONS | TT | 2 | 2024 |
| LEAD AND COPPER RULE REVISIONS | RPT | 2 | 2024 |
